Charter School's Beta Club Supports Goshen Valley Boys Ranch

From Cherokee Charter Academy 6th grade student & Junior Beta Club member Mia Corbell

Beta Club members from Cherokee Charter Academy volunteered at Goshen Valley Boys Ranch in Waleska, Georgia. We were placed into work groups- some of us painted inside one of the homes, while others worked on landscaping projects; laying pinestraw, taking down a fence and cleaning up around the property. The biggest job was cutting down branches from Bradford Pear trees alongside the driveway. With everyone lending a hand and with the help of some of our strong CCA dads, we cleaned up a lot and made the some improvements around the ranch. Some of us even caught a ride on the trucks which was great fun! Even though it was a chilly day, it was heartwarming to see all of these people come together for such a great cause. Goshen Ranch Boys Ranch welcomes volunteers every second Saturday and the CCA Beta Club hopes to return to help out again soon.
